When you apply the ointment, it creates a protective barrier to helps the skin retain moisture.It is believed to promote anti-inflammatory and soothing effects, ensuring the skin heals infection-free. Info: one of the minor ingredients in Aquaphor is bisabolol, a component extracted from the chamomile plant. However, these aren’t really the same products, since Vaseline is 100% petroleum-based.īut, because of this ingredient, many questions whether or not Aquaphor is good for tattoos, considering how against Vaseline on tattoo everyone is (including professional tattooists and medical professionals). Because it contains petrolatum, many associate Aquaphor with petroleum-based products like Vaseline. These are the main ingredients that help this product soothe and nourish the skin. The Aquaphor Healing Ointment contains the following ingredients The product is designed to help create a semi-occlusive barrier on the skin, to help retain its moisture and create a healing environment.Īquaphor products are clinically tested and proven to help heal dry and cracked skin, cracked heels, minor burns, cuts, and scrapes, as well as diaper rashes.
